What does the MinecraftNo emoji mean?

A blunt, blocky way to shut down any conversation instantly.

This emoji features the iconic 'prohibited' symbol rendered in a distinct Minecraft pixel art style. It is a staple in gaming-focused Discord servers for quickly signaling that a suggestion, idea, or message is strictly forbidden or unwelcome. Its blocky aesthetic makes it perfect for Minecraft communities or anyone who appreciates retro-inspired iconography.

When to use it

  • Shutting down a bad idea in chat
  • Denying a request from another server member
  • Marking a channel as strictly off-limits
  • Expressing total disapproval of a suggestion

How to add this emoji

Add to Discord
  1. Click Download PNG above to save the MinecraftNo image.
  2. Open Discord and go to Server Settings → Emoji.
  3. Click Upload Emoji and choose the downloaded file.
  4. Give it a name and save. You need the Manage Emojis and Stickers permission.
